3. Configuring Keyboard Settings
Adjusting keyboard settings can significantly enhance your experience with the Surface Pro. Enter the Settings menu and navigate to Devices, then select Typing. Here, you’ll find options for auto-correct, word suggestions, and the ability to change the keyboard layout. 8. Addressing Connectivity Issues
While most users enjoy seamless connectivity with the Surface Pro, occasional issues might arise. Ensuring a stable Bluetooth connection between the tablet and the Type Cover is essential. If keys fail to respond, inspect the magnetics that secure the cover, as misalignment could disrupt functionality.
